How to Make Baked Feta Eggs with Cherry Tomatoes

The preparation for this dish is straightforward and satisfying. It’s all about layering the ingredients and letting the oven do the work. Below are the necessary steps to create this delicious meal.

Ingredients:

  • 4 large eggs
  • 200g feta cheese
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• Salt, to taste
  • Pepper, to taste
  • Fresh basil, for garnish

Feta Egg Bake with Cherry Tomatoes

Directions:

  • Step 1: Preheat the Oven

    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). This step ensures that your dish cooks evenly.

  • Step 2: Arrange Ingredients

    In a baking dish, add the cherry tomatoes and place the feta cheese in the center. Drizzle everything generously with olive oil to enhance flavor and moisture.

  • Step 3: Bake the Base

    Bake for about 20 minutes, until the tomatoes are bursting and the feta cheese reaches a lovely golden hue. This will create a scrumptious sauce for the eggs.

  • Step 4: Add Eggs

    Remove the dish from the oven. Use a spoon to make wells in the feta and tomato mixture. Crack an egg into each well, allowing the whites to nestle around the feta and tomatoes.

  • Step 5: Season the Eggs

    Sprinkle the eggs with salt and pepper to taste, ensuring that each egg is well-seasoned.

  • Step 6: Final Bake

    Return the dish to the oven and bake for an additional 10-12 minutes, or until the eggs are cooked to your liking. Remember, the yolks can be runny or firm according to your preference.

  • Step 7: Garnish and Serve

    Once done, garnish with fresh basil and serve warm. Enjoy the aromatic and colorful dish straight from the oven!

How to Store Baked Feta Eggs with Cherry Tomatoes

If you have leftovers, they can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 2 days. Reheat gently in the microwave before serving, but note that the eggs may lose some of their initial texture.

Expert Tips for Perfect Baked Feta Eggs with Cherry Tomatoes

  1. Fresh Ingredients: Use the freshest tomatoes you can find; vine-ripened varieties will elevate the dish.
  2. Cheese Options: If feta isn’t your favorite, you can substitute with goat cheese for a tangy twist.
  3. Veggie Add-ins: Feel free to add other vegetables such as spinach or bell peppers for extra flavor and nutrition.
  4. Experiment with Spices: Consider adding crushed red pepper flakes for a bit of heat.
  5. Egg Consistency: Keep an eye on the eggs while baking, as cooking time may need to be adjusted based on how runny or firm you prefer the yolks.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• Can I use larger eggs?
    Yes, you can use larger eggs, but keep in mind that the cooking time may vary slightly.

  • What can I substitute if I don’t have feta cheese?
    Goat cheese is an excellent alternative, or you can use cream cheese for a creamy texture.

  • Can I customize the vegetables?
    Absolutely! Feel free to add in zucchini, bell peppers, or spinach to suit your taste.

  • Is this recipe gluten-free?
    Yes, this recipe is naturally gluten-free as it contains no wheat or gluten-containing products.

  • How can I make this dish spicier?
    Adding crushed red pepper or a drizzle of hot sauce after baking can give this dish an exciting kick.
